Pancakes

I have never really taken the time to think about how lucky I am to able to eat whatever I like, whenever I like and even in whatever amount I like. Until one day, a colleague of mine was diagnosed as being an aciliac or someone who cannot eat gluten. And only then did I realise that gluten is everywhere and seemingly in everything we eat. So this post is dedicated to my colleague, Luli, and the recipe has been supplied by a former student, Katherine Roussopoulos.
In order to make flour-less pancakes, you will need a banana and two medium to large eggs. Mash the banana and add the eggs and blend with a handheld mixer until you obtain a smooth liquid. Add some butter to a non-stick pan and spread about and then pour in a little of your mixture. Allow to fry on one side and then flip over. In no time you will have really tasty, simple, no-flour pancakes. Dress these delights with whatever topping takes your fancy.
